Output e922cd0564fcfbd039cebd21053714cc374659f7f3860dff828b344a4d2b79f5:21

value
17699700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a223a5085b8eb406520890d0cc0a18a7b0a381 OP_EQUAL
address
35aSYERkz2J2NDSZmBhXWAZCUoXFAmsxnt
transaction
e922cd0564fcfbd039cebd21053714cc374659f7f3860dff828b344a4d2b79f5
confirmations
265381
spent
true